USING THE FOOD CHOPPER
SPEED RECOMMENDATIONS CHART
Use the Food Chopper to chop raw fruits, vegetables, or nuts and mince parsley, chives,
or garlic for easy preparation in your favorite recipes� Purée cooked fruit or vegetables to
make baby food or to use as bases for soups or sauces� You can also make bread crumbs
or grind raw meat� Use the drizzle basin and pour spout to easily make mayonnaise or
dressings�
NOTE: For best results, larger food items should be cut into approximately 2�5-cm
cubes before processing� This step also allows processing of more food at a single time�
IMPORTANT: Do not process coffee beans or hard spices such as nutmeg,
which may damage the Food Chopper�
